scott s said:

In transit means that it's on the way from our supplier.  Typically, we'll see these parts in 5-7 days.  The bbk headers are currently in stock.

Either header is a great choice.  I personally prefer the FRPP headers, because they have a 409 stainless steel construction that is superior to the bbk's mild steel, or 304 stainless steel construction.
